No demand for the extradition of a person charged with crime in another State shall be recognized by the Governor unless it is in writing alleging that the accused was present in the demanding State at the time of the commission of the alleged crime, and that thereafter he fled from that State. (California Penal Code Section 1551). See California Penal Code 7; Extradition: The formal process of delivering an accused or convicted person from authorities in one state to authorities in another state. Read the code on FindLaw , . Legal Definition: Subject to the provisions of this chapter, the Constitution of the United States, and the laws of the United States, it is the duty of the Governor of this State to have arrested and delivered up to the executive authority of any other State any person charged in that State with treason, felony, or other crime, who has fled from justice and is found in this State.
